how long does chicken take to deep fry?

Deep-frying chicken is a popular method for preparing it, resulting in a crispy, golden-brown exterior and juicy, tender meat. The cooking time may vary depending on the size and thickness of the chicken pieces, as well as the desired level of doneness. Smaller pieces, such as chicken nuggets or tenders, will cook more quickly than larger pieces, such as chicken breasts or thighs. Additionally, boneless, skinless chicken will cook faster than bone-in, skin-on chicken. To ensure the chicken is cooked through, it is important to use a meat thermometer to measure the internal temperature, which should reach 165 degrees Fahrenheit for poultry. Overcrowding the fryer basket can also increase the cooking time, as the chicken pieces will not cook evenly. For best results, fry the chicken in batches, allowing enough space for the pieces to circulate freely in the hot oil.

how do you make sure fried chicken is fully cooked?

The key to perfectly cooked fried chicken lies in proper cooking techniques and careful monitoring of internal temperature. Before frying, ensure the chicken pieces are at room temperature for even cooking. Season the chicken liberally with your preferred blend of spices and herbs for maximum flavor. Use a deep fryer or heavy-bottomed pot filled with oil heated to the correct temperature, typically between 350°F and 375°F. Carefully lower the chicken pieces into the hot oil and maintain a consistent temperature throughout the cooking process. Avoid overcrowding the pot to prevent the oil temperature from dropping and ensure each piece cooks evenly. Regularly check the internal temperature of the chicken using a meat thermometer inserted into the thickest part of the meat. The chicken is fully cooked when it reaches an internal temperature of 165°F. Remove the chicken from the oil and let it rest on a wire rack or paper towels to drain excess oil before serving. how long does it take to deep fry chicken at 375?

To ensure crispy and juicy deep-fried chicken, the cooking time must be carefully monitored. The ideal temperature for deep frying chicken is 375°F. At this temperature, the chicken cooks evenly and quickly without overcooking or burning. The cooking time depends on the size and thickness of the chicken pieces. Smaller pieces, such as chicken strips or nuggets, will cook faster than larger pieces, such as whole chicken breasts or thighs. Generally, it takes about 8-10 minutes to cook small pieces and 12-15 minutes for larger pieces. To check if the chicken is cooked, insert a meat thermometer into the thickest part of the chicken. The internal temperature should read 165°F for safe consumption. Once the chicken is cooked, remove it from the oil and let it drain on paper towels to remove excess oil. how can you tell if fried chicken is done without a thermometer?

The most obvious sign of perfectly cooked fried chicken is the golden-brown, crispy outer layer; undercooked chicken will be pale and soggy, while overcooked chicken will be dark brown and tough. To ensure you don’t overcook your chicken, you can check the juices that run out when you prick the thickest part of the chicken with a fork or knife; the juices should run clear and not pink. Another test is to move the chicken around in the pan; if it moves easily and doesn’t stick, it’s done. Finally, you can check the internal temperature of the chicken using a meat thermometer; the chicken is done when it reaches 165°F (74°C) in the thickest part.

should chicken be room temperature before frying?

Chicken should be room temperature before frying to ensure even cooking. Room-temperature chicken cooks more evenly throughout, resulting in a juicier, more flavorful final product. Cold chicken, on the other hand, takes longer to cook through, which can lead to overcooked or dry meat. Additionally, frying cold chicken can cause the oil to splatter more, increasing the risk of burns or accidents. While the exact amount of time needed to bring chicken to room temperature will vary depending on the size and thickness of the pieces, a general rule of thumb is to allow about 30 minutes per pound. To ensure that the chicken is evenly cooked, use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ature. The chicken is done when it reaches an internal temperature of 165 degrees Fahrenheit (74 degrees Celsius).

why is my fried chicken chewy?

The chicken might be chewy because it was overcooked. When chicken is cooked at too high a temperature or for too long, the proteins in the meat can become tough and chewy. Another possible reason for chewy chicken is that it was not properly brined or marinated before cooking. Brining or marinating helps to tenderize the chicken and make it more juicy. If you are frying chicken, make sure to use a good quality oil that is not too hot. If the oil is too hot, the chicken will cook too quickly on the outside and remain raw on the inside. Finally, make sure to let the chicken rest for a few minutes before serving. This will allow the juices to redistribute throughout the meat, making it more tender and flavorful.

  • should you cover chicken when frying?

    Covering chicken when frying is a common practice, but is it necessary? Some argue that covering the chicken helps it cook more evenly and prevents it from drying out. Others say that covering the chicken traps steam, making the chicken soggy. So, what’s the truth? If you want crispy chicken, don’t cover it. The steam created by covering the chicken will prevent the skin from crisping up. If you want moist chicken, cover it. The steam will help to keep the chicken moist and tender. Ultimately, the decision of whether or not to cover chicken when frying is a matter of personal preference. There is no right or wrong answer.
